Emily's wedding reception is at The Colony Club in Detroit. Her colors are chocolate brown & gold and they are a gorgeous combination for these vintage-style invitations. When we started talking about design, we started with some vintage graphics and elements. Emily immediately knew that she wanted a font only invitation.
I used a vintage script font but did some modern touches - like all lower case script font for the text body of the invitation.
Her insert are wrapped with a large band of gold metallic paper and each one is printed with the guests' names.
On the back of the sashes, I placed their monogram.
Her RSVP postcard front was designed with a pretty monogram that is carried onto her reception pieces. Custom stamps were designed with another monogram.
Her reception card is my favorite piece on metallic gold cardstock and gorgeous swash letters. A custom map was also designed.
The same custom stamp finishes the set on the gold metallic envelopes with lots of swash letters in custom machined calligraphy.
Table numbers were also designed using their full monogram.
